A retired Senior Principal Tax Assessor for 37 years at the City of Buffalo's Assessors Office, in Buffalo's City Hall, passed away peacefully in Buffalo Mercy Hospital, after a short illness. During his service to his country in the U.S. Army, Robert was a member of the 3rd Infantry Regiment, the Army's top ceremonial unit, in Washington, DC. Their unit, the oldest active Army regiment performed at military funerals, parades, wreath-laying ceremonies, but is most known for the units Sentry Duty, at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ier.  He was a member of the Father Justin Council #5670 of the Knights of Columbus, in Cheektowaga, New York, a Trustee at the now-closed Precious Blood R.C. Church, in Buffalo, NY and an Alumnus of St. John Kanty Preparatory School, in Erie, PA.

Robert cherished his retirement years, being able to be "Grandpa" to his 13 grandchildren and 2 great-grandchildren and being able to golf with his family and friends.
